Good Afternoon – it’s a Game Day!
The Leafs are in St. Louis tonight for a date with the scorching hot St. Louis Blues. The Blues are not a team that anybody wants to face right now – winners of 10 straight with three consecutive shutouts, no less. That being said, it might be fun for the Leafs to play spoilers in Tyler Bozak’s new barn, no? Let’s get this Tuesday night party started.

Forget Colton Parayko and Alex Pietrangelo being trade targets – this team might be here to stay. The Blues are sitting pretty in the Central division right now, having skyrocketed all the way up to third place.
David Perron and Carl Gunnarsson are out for St. Louis at the moment, so one reunion with a former Leaf legend won’t be happening tonight.

Who’s Hot

Despite being robbed of a goal on Saturday night, William Nylander has found his game for the Leafs. Kasperi Kapanen and Andreas Johnsson have been working to earn their keep, and Auston Matthews has six points in his last three games.
For the Blues, how do you go with anybody but Jordan Binnington? The rookie netminder is boasting back to back shutouts – and four in just 16 games. He’s 12-1-1 with a .937 save percentage.

Starting Goalies

The afformentioned Binnington will square up with Frederik Andersen (.923) tonight. Andersen has remained steady for the Leafs down the stretch, and has likely benefitted from a somewhat lesser workload that will hopefully keep him fresh and poised.

Notes

  • With Boston winning 6 straight and jumping to 8-0-2 in their last 10, the Leafs will be looking to keep pace in the Atlantic Division playoff race. Home ice is still easily possible, but the Bruins now sit three points up with two games in hand. Gotta get those wins.
Puck Drop is at 8pm ET on Sportsnet Ontario.
